Operatives of the Anambra State Police Command have foiled a suspected cult initiation ceremony in Nawfia, Njikoka Local Government Area of the state, leading to the arrest of six suspects and the recovery of arms and other incriminating items.
The operation, which was based on intelligence, took place around 9:30am on Saturday, June 15, 2025, when the police stormed the venue of the alleged initiation and apprehended the suspects before the event could proceed.
According to a press release by the Spokesperson of the State Police Command, SP Tochukwu Ikenga, the arrested suspects include Nwadike Chibuike, Anierobi Precious, Raphael Ebube, Ezechi Benjamin, Okafor Chidera, and Chiema Okoye, all males between the ages of 20 and 30.
Items recovered during the raid include one Jojef pump action gun, two live cartridges, one golden-coloured Lexus SUV with registration number ATN 202 AE, two cutlasses, two scissors, one cap bearing the insignia of the Supreme Vikings Confraternity, charms, suspected hard substances, and other incriminating exhibits.
SP Ikenga disclosed that the suspects are currently undergoing interrogation and will be charged to court upon conclusion of investigations.
He reiterated the Command’s commitment to tackling cultism and other related crimes in the state, noting that such activities are often linked to more serious crimes such as armed robbery, kidnapping, and murder.
The Command also called on members of the public to continue to support the police by providing timely and useful information that can help in fighting crime and securing the state.
